2 hours ago, Commissar said:

seems to work fine, only problem i've found is that making something a "service module" where it's supposed to be pressurized... does nothing. still get unstable fuel all the time.

 

2 hours ago, SpacedInvader said:

That seems like a pretty big issue to me considering the reasons to use the "service module" setting and what you lose without it.

'highly pressurized' does NOT mean 'automagically stable'. Stable / not-stable only refers to ullage control. If it is unstable then that means that the tank contents are sloshing around and clinging to the walls in a blobby mess and it cannot be guaranteed that the engines won't end up sucking vapor. Such tanks must have their contents 'settled' against the aft bulkhead of the tank. (or whichever end faces the direction the rocket has to fire in).

Pressurized is a requirement for pressure fed engines that don't have the capability to pump the fuel from the tank and it must therefore be forced into the engine under high pressure. You may possibly be confusing this for bladder tanks which by nature do not have ullage. Those are the kind of tanks used by RCS. They are not represented by any RF tank type except in an abstract sense where it is assumed that such tanks are present for RCS parts but are not otherwise relevant to the discussion.

Bottom line, TL;DR there is no problem here except that planning and proper understanding is required by the players. ;)

3 hours ago, Starwaster said:

Yeah, I had it fixed where it would stabilize ullage pretty consistently and it worked for about a week until someone else refactored the whole thing and it regressed.

Same here for restarts... unless it's an engine that just shouldn't restart, or really has limited restarts (F1 / J2 respectively) then I just patch it. 

I think the problem there might be that MJ wants to throttle but it throttles too low to the point of shutting down.... 

See, it's supposed to do the RCS FIRST so that ullage is stable and THEN ignite the engine...

The issue is that most KSP gravity turns (for me at least) end before the top of the atmosphere so after MECO, apoapse begins to decay. MJ working the way it does, it then immediately fires up the engine again assuming its got infinite relights to bump it back up to the target altitude and then 3 seconds later you've gone through 20 relights without having a second to react. Throttling probably does come into play, but to a lesser degree because I've almost never seen MJ try to reduce throttle to the point that the engines cut out before the target apoapse is reached. Ideally, MJ should have the ability to prevent engine shutdown before a certain altitude and then to either recalculate the throttle needed to arrive at MECO after leaving the atmosphere, or alternatively allow a setting for target periapse in the launch window so that once apoapse is reached, the rocket would be pitched to raise the periapse which would likely complete after departing the atmosphere. In lieu of those settings, I've been using the Gravity Turn mod which allows you to set up a proper ascent to orbit without a huge amount of coasting, though I still have removed limited relights on ascent engines specifically because MJ will still end up needing 3-5 relights somehow.

EDIT: And before you say it, I've tried many many times to build a rocket / ascent profile that doesn't have some amount of coasting through the atmosphere after MECO and I've just never been able to do it.
